SUMMARY:The Pain and The Power
DESCRIPTION:An unflinching documentary portrait of artist\, activist\, and survivor Logan Lynn\, tracing a 30-year career forged at the intersection of queerness\, faith\, addiction\, trauma\, and self-reinvention. Structured around the songs from Lynn’s latest record of the same name\, the film treats music not as background but as a living character. \n\n\n\nBeginning in rural Nebraska and Texas inside a fundamentalist Christian world hostile to any type of difference\, the film follows Lynn’s early sense of displacement\, religious trauma\, and abuse\, and the ways secrecy and fear shaped both identity and survival. Through intimate interviews with Lynn\, and decades of archival footage and home movies\, the film charts a restless trajectory: early success\, underground acclaim\, addiction\, public collapse\, and the slow\, deliberate work of rebuilding a life on one’s own terms. \n\n\n\nBehind the scenes footage from early music videos\, vintage tour clips\, and present-day studio conversations collide with moments of humor\, tenderness\, and brutal honesty. The result is neither a redemption arc nor a nostalgia piece\, but a meditation on what it means to outlive the versions of yourself that no longer serve you. \n\n\n\n    \n        Director: Cai Indermaur\n        Year: 2026\n        Country: United States\n        Runtime: TBD
